Are pets allowed in Park Plaza at Park Shore? expand_more
Complaints regarding pets should be submitted in writing to the Manager. In the event that any pet kept on the premises should constitute a nuisance in the opinion of a majority of the Board of Directors, then the owner, when so notified in writing, shall be required to immediately remove said pet from the premises.
Owner’s pets must be registered with the Manager’s Office.
Owners may keep or house a maximum of (1) pet, not exceeding 17” in height measured at the shoulder and not exceeding 25 pounds in weight.
Only unit owners shall be allowed to keep or house a pet.
Pets must be transported in the Service Elevator or stairwells only, unless and only when the elevator is out of service; then Main Lobby passenger elevators may be used, provided the pet is held in the owner’s arms. They may not be transported in the Main Lobby passenger elevators at any other time.
Pets must be leashed and under control at all times when they are in the building common areas or on the exterior grounds.
Pets are not allowed in any interior ground floor areas except the service entry areas.
Pets must enter the building through the North or East service entry areas only.
Pets are not permitted on the pool deck or any paved area surrounding the pool.
Owners are required to immediately remove all animal defecation to the designated waste receptacle.
Pets are not allowed in Guest Suites.
Visitors or guests may not bring their pets into Park Plaza when visiting an owner.
What is the leasing / rental policy at Park Plaza at Park Shore? expand_more
Upon approval by the Board of Directors of Park Plaza, entire Units may be rented for occupancy as a single family residence subject to the following terms and conditions. No more than five (5) persons may permanently occupy a two (2) bedroom Unit. No more than seven (7) persons may permanently occupy a three (3) bedroom Unit.
Owners may lease their Units only twice in one calendar year.
The lease term may not exceed one (1) year.
The lease term may not be less than 90 consecutive days (or three calendar months).
No Rooms may be rented and no transient tenants may be accommodated.
“Rent-sharing” and Subleases are prohibited.
All lease applications must be submitted to the Board of Directors on the prescribed form, accompanied by a copy of the proposed lease and a payment of One Hundred Dollars ($100). The application shall designate one person as the “primary lessee”. On receipt of this form duly completed, the primary lessee and spouse will be interviewed by a committee appointed by the Board of Directors.
Owners may not occupy their Units or use the facilities of Park Plaza, including the pool, during the term of their lease whether the lessee is in residence or not.
In the interests of maintaining a “residential Community,” Owners must provide their lessees with a copy of the Rules and Regulations to read and understand.
Violations of rules by lessees could cause future applications for lease to be refused by the Board of Directors. The restrictions on guests, set forth above and in the Declaration of Condominium, must be observed by the lessee.
All Rules and Regulations are applicable to lessees. All these rules should be read and observed by lessees.
All leases shall be executed on approved Lease Agreement forms. Before becoming effective, a lease must be approved in writing by the Board of Directors. The Association Manager may be authorized to approve leases on behalf of the Board. In addition, lessor must agree, on a Park Plaza approved form, to hold Park Plaza, its Officers and Directors harmless from all claims, suits and liabilities of any kind arising out of any approved lease.
Renewal of a lease is subject to the same approval procedure as an original lease, however, no charge shall be made in connection with an extension or renewal of a lease.
Any unit owner lease advertisement must clearly communicate the following three items:
a) Tenants cannot have pets.
b) The minimum rental period for any lease shall be no less than 90 days.
c) All leases and tenant(s) must be approved by the Board of Directors to be valid
Owners wishing to advertise their units for lease must provide printed copies of such advertising to the Office within two business days from the start date of the advertisement.
Owners failing to provide printed copies of active unit lease advertising could result in fines as provided by law.
